How To Crochet Sun & Moon Granny Square Mini Pouch
Materials Needed:
- 100% cotton yarn
- 2.5 mm crochet hook
- Scissors
- Needle for weaving in ends
Steps:
Step 1: Create the Magic Circle
- Take your yarn and create a magic circle.
- Chain 1.
Step 2: Round 1 – Double Crochets
- Work 18 double crochets into the magic circle.
- Tighten the magic circle by pulling the loose end.
- Slip stitch into the second double crochet (skipping the first single crochet and chain one).

Step 3: Round 2 – Attach Second Color
- Attach the second color of yarn.
- Single crochet into the same stitch where you made the slip stitch.
- Into the next stitch, work 2 half double crochets.
- Into the next stitch, work 3 double crochets.
- Into the next stitch, work 3 extended double crochets: Yarn over, insert into the stitch, pull through one loop, then yarn over, pull through two loops, yarn over, pull through two loops.
- Into the next stitch, work 3 treble crochets: Yarn over twice, insert into the stitch, pull through, yarn over, pull through two loops, yarn over, pull through two loops, yarn over, pull through two loops.
- Repeat the pattern from the treble crochets but in reverse: Into the next stitch, work 3 treble crochets, into the next stitch, work 3 extended double crochets, into the next stitch, work 3 double crochets, into the next stitch, work 2 half double crochets, and into the last stitch, work 1 single crochet.
- Cut the yarn if you want to change the color, secure the stitch.

Step 4: Round 3 – Return to the First Color
- Attach the first color of yarn.
- Single crochet in each stitch around for a total of 24 single crochets.
- Slip stitch into the first single crochet to join the round.
Step 5: Round 4 – Clusters and Chain Spaces
- Chain 1 and work into the same stitch.
- Work 2 double crochets into the next stitch and create a cluster: Yarn over, pull through two loops, yarn over, go to the next stitch, and pull through all three loops.
- Chain 2.
- Continue this pattern around, creating clusters with two double crochets and chaining two between clusters.
- Join with a slip stitch.

Step 6: Round 5 – Creating the Border
- Slip stitch into the next chain space.
- Work 3 single crochets into each chain space around.
- Join with a slip stitch.
Step 7: Rounds 6 – Creating the Sides
- Chain 1, work 1 extended double crochet in the same stitch.
- Continue with 1 double crochet in the next, and 7 half double crochets in the next 7 stitches.
- Work 1 double crochet in the next stitch, 1 extended double crochet in the next, and create the corner with 1 treble crochet, chain 1, 1 treble crochet in the same stitch.
- Repeat this pattern for the next three sides.
- Slip stitch to join and finish off.

Step 8: Attaching Two Parts
- With your third color, attach yarn in the corner and slip stitch around.
- Work 1 slip stitch and chain 1 in each stitch along the edge, 3 slip stitches and chain 1 in each corner.
- On the front side, create a loop with chain five on the seventh stitch and chain 40 on the back side grid.

Step 9: Finishing
- Secure all ends, weave them in.
- Assemble your pouch.
